Concrete pool demolition services involve the careful removal of existing in-ground pools made from concrete materials. This process typically includes draining the pool, breaking up the concrete shell, and hauling away debris to clear the property. Skilled contractors use specialized equipment to ensure the demolition is thorough and safe, minimizing disruption to the surrounding landscape. These services are often chosen when a pool is outdated, damaged beyond repair, or no longer fits the homeowner’s plans for their outdoor space.
One of the main reasons homeowners seek concrete pool demolition is to resolve structural issues or extensive damage that makes repairs impractical or too costly. Cracks, leaks, or crumbling concrete can compromise the integrity of the pool, leading to safety concerns or ongoing maintenance problems. Demolition provides a clean slate, allowing property owners to repurpose the area for other uses such as landscaping, installing a new pool, or creating additional outdoor living space.

The overview below groups typical Concrete Pool Demolition proj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Hilliard, OH.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- For minor concrete pool demolition projects, local contractors typically charge between $250 and $600. Many routine jobs fall within this range, especially for removing small sections or partial demolitions.
Mid-Size Demolition - Larger projects that involve complete removal of a standard-sized pool usually cost between $1,000 and $3,000. Most projects in Hilliard and nearby areas tend to fall into this middle range.
Full Pool Removal - Full demolition of larger or more complex pools can reach $3,500 to $5,000 or more. Fewer projects push into this higher tier, often depending on the pool’s size and site specifics.
Additional Expenses - Costs for permits, debris disposal, and site restoration can add several hundred dollars to the overall price. These extras vary based on local regulations and project complexity, but are common considerations for most demolition jobs.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is involved in concrete pool demolition? Concrete pool demolition typically includes draining the pool, breaking up the concrete shell, and removing debris from the site by experienced contractors in the Hilliard area.
Are there different methods for demolishing a concrete pool? Yes, local contractors may use various techniques such as mechanical breaking, chemical removal, or complete removal, depending on the specific pool and site conditions.
Is it necessary to obtain permits for pool demolition? Permit requirements vary by location; local service providers can advise on the necessary permits and help with the approval process in Hilliard, OH.
What should be done with the pool area after demolition? After demolition, the site can be cleared, graded, and prepared for future use, with local contractors offering cleanup and site restoration services.
Can a concrete pool be safely demolished without damaging nearby structures? Experienced local contractors use careful techniques to minimize impact on surrounding structures and property during concrete pool demolition in Hilliard and nearby areas.
